I've just recently scored myself a cheap NESO 30" LCD TV that had a fault which I sorted but it has a couple of vertical lines on the left hand side of the screen. One is about 1 pixel wide and the other is about 2 pixels wide.
Does anyone know of a fix for this? Cheers.

Yes, a new LCD screen and driver board. Not worth repairing.

I agree.
About all you can do is recheck all the cable connections to and from the T-CON.
